From receipts to reports: organizing small business financials
Keeping small business finances organized reduces stress at tax time and supports clearer decision-making. This article outlines practical steps for turning scattered receipts into accurate ledgers, explains reconciliation and invoicing basics, and highlights tools and providers that can support bookkeeping workflows for businesses of various sizes.
Keeping financial records organized from the start helps small businesses maintain compliance, prepare for taxes, and review performance without last-minute scrambling. A consistent approach to capturing receipts, recording transactions, and structuring ledgers simplifies month-end reconciliation and makes reporting more reliable. This piece breaks down core bookkeeping elements, from daily receipt management to preparing statements for audits, and shows how accounting software, spreadsheets, and sound processes fit together.
Organizing receipts and ledger practices
A reliable receipt system is the foundation of accurate ledger entries. Capture receipts digitally where possible—scanned images or photos saved to a dedicated folder or an accounting app reduce lost documentation. Each receipt should map to a clear expense category in your ledger, including date, vendor, purpose, and amount. For cash transactions, maintain a petty cash log. Reconciliation at month end requires matching ledger entries to bank and credit card statements, so consistent categorization and prompt recording cut the time needed for adjustments.
What is reconciliation and why it matters for audit readiness
Reconciliation compares ledger balances with external records such as bank statements to identify discrepancies. Regular reconciliation detects errors, duplicate entries, or unrecorded transactions and reduces the risk that audits reveal unresolved issues. Maintain supporting documents—receipts, invoices, and bank statements—organized by month. When discrepancies surface, document the investigation and corrections. Audit trails that show who made changes and why are useful for compliance and for internal reviews.
Managing invoicing and payroll workflows
Invoicing and payroll are recurring bookkeeping tasks that affect cash flow and compliance. Standardize invoice templates to include payment terms, invoice numbers, and clear line-item descriptions to speed collections and simplify matching payments to invoices in your ledger. For payroll, ensure employee and tax withholding data are accurate and retained securely. Whether processing payroll in-house or via a provider, track payroll journal entries and tax remittances so they feed cleanly into financial reports and tax filings.
Using accounting software and spreadsheets effectively
Choose a software or spreadsheet workflow that fits your business complexity. Spreadsheets can work for simple ledgers and budgeting, but cloud accounting software automates bank feeds, invoicing, and many reconciliation steps. Set up charts of accounts that reflect your operations and use departmental or project tracking if needed. Even when using software, keep regular exports or backups of raw transaction data. Train staff on consistent entry methods so reports generated from the software remain meaningful and comparable month to month.
Budgeting, tax considerations, and compliance
Budgeting ties daily bookkeeping to strategic planning. Use historical ledger data to build rolling budgets and monitor actuals against projections. For tax compliance, maintain records that support deductions, credits, and reported income; this includes detailed receipts, payroll tax filings, and sales tax collected and remitted. Familiarize yourself with local services for sales tax registration and filing requirements in your area. Periodic internal reviews can confirm that compliance procedures are followed and help prepare for external audits.
Small businesses can choose from several established accounting providers and tools that support invoicing, ledger management, payroll, and reconciliation. Below is a concise list of widely used options with an overview of services and features to consider when evaluating software or service providers.
| Provider Name | Services Offered | Key Features/Benefits |
|---|---|---|
| QuickBooks (Intuit) | Accounting, invoicing, payroll integrations | Broad ecosystem, automated bank feeds, reporting and payroll add-ons |
| Xero | Cloud accounting, invoicing, bank reconciliation | Strong reconciliation tools, third-party app marketplace, multi-currency support |
| FreshBooks | Invoicing, time tracking, basic accounting | User-friendly interface, client billing and payment tracking |
| Wave | Free accounting, invoicing, receipt scanning | Cost-effective for freelancers and small businesses, basic payroll available |
| GnuCash | Desktop double-entry accounting | Open-source, offline ledger management and detailed transaction reporting |
Conclusion
A structured approach to bookkeeping—consistent receipt capture, accurate ledger entries, timely reconciliation, and clear invoicing and payroll processes—reduces errors and supports better financial decisions. Selecting appropriate software or a local service depends on business size and complexity: simple spreadsheets may suffice for very small operations, while growing businesses often benefit from cloud accounting tools that automate reconciliation and reporting. Regular reviews and documented procedures ensure records are audit-ready and aligned with budgeting and tax obligations.